For a company to reach out to its target audience, it needs strategic advertising tools and resources. Thus, we have marketing firms that offer clients professional services to facilitate this need. However, for this type of enterprise to succeed, it needs various roles within its ranks. One of these jobs is an account coordinator, with the primary objective of assisting account managers or executives with their own tasks. If you’re planning to apply for this profession, you need a proper account coordinator resume to go with your application form. A resume acts as an organized summary of your applicable skills, work experience, past achievements, and so on.
